The story of king george vi, his impromptu ascension to the throne of the british empire in 1936, and the speech therapist who helped the unsure monarch overcome his stammer. Dec 17, 2010 the kings speech opens with the dukes 1925 address at the british empire exhibition at wembley stadium, a radio talk that proved agonizing for everyone involved. After the death of his father king george v michael gambon and the scandalous abdication of prince edward vii s guy pearce, bertie colin firth who has suffered from a debilitating speech impediment all his life, is suddenly crowned king george vi of england.
